Guttering Installation: A Comprehensive Guide

When it pertains to maintaining the integrity of a home, couple of elements are as critical as a well-functioning gutter system. Guttering plays a vital role in directing rainwater away from the structure, protecting the structure, walls, and total landscape of a property. This post aims to provide an in-depth appearance at guttering installation, covering numerous types, products, and necessary suggestions for a successful setup.

Understanding Guttering Systems

Before diving into installation, it's crucial to comprehend the numerous types of guttering systems readily available. The main types include:

TypeDescriptionProsCons
K-style GutterThe most typical design, formed like a capital "K".High capacity, stylish lookCan be vulnerable to obstructing
Half-round GutterSemi-circular shape, frequently found in older homes.Aesthetically pleasing, easy to cleanLower capacity, more costly
Box GutterA flat, rectangular gutter, generally concealed in the roof.Non-visible installation, manages heavy circulationNeeds proficient installation
Seamless GutterContinuous lengths of gutter, normally made on-site.Fewer leakages, tailored lengthsHigher preliminary expense

Factors Influencing Gutter Selection

When picking the Best Guttering gutter type, think about the following:

  1. Climate: Areas with heavy rains or snow need a more robust system.
  2. Roof Pitch: Steeper roofings may require bigger gutters.
  3. Home Style: The visual appeal of the gutter should match your home's architecture.
  4. Spending plan: Different materials and designs come at numerous rate points.

Vital Gutter Materials

The material of your gutters significantly impacts their resilience and maintenance. Typical materials consist of:

MaterialDescriptionSturdinessMaintenanceCost
VinylLightweight plastic product that withstands deterioration.ModerateLowLow
AluminumLight-weight, rust-resistant, offered in various colors.HighMediumMedium
CopperA premium metal that develops a patina gradually.Extremely HighMediumHigh
SteelStrong and resilient, however susceptible to rust without treatment.HighHighMedium

Selecting the Right Material

When picking a product, consider:

  • Budget restraints: Vinyl is usually the least costly, while copper is a high-end option.
  • Resilience requirements: Copper and aluminum provide long-lasting solutions.
  • Aesthetic choices: Copper offers a distinct look, while vinyl comes in a number of colors to match the home.

Tools and Materials Needed for Installation

Installing gutters requires a particular set of tools and materials. Here's a list to begin:

Tools

  1. Ladder: A stable ladder that reaches the necessary height.
  2. Drill: For connecting gutters and brackets.
  3. Saw: To cut gutters to size.
  4. Level: Ensures a correct slope for drainage.
  5. Measuring Tape: For accurate length measurements.

Materials

  1. Gutters: Choose based on the type and material picked.
  2. Hangers/Brackets: To attach gutters firmly.
  3. End Caps: For sealing gutter ends.
  4. Downspouts: Directing water far from the structure.
  5. Sealant: Preventing leaks at joints.

Installation Steps

Follow these steps for an effective gutter installation:

Step 1: Measure and Plan

  1. Procedure the eaves of the roof where the gutters will be installed.
  2. Compute how lots of lengths of gutter and downspouts you'll need, thinking about the pitch of the roof for proper drainage.

Step 2: Gather Tools and Materials

Collect all the tools and materials listed above, ensuring that whatever is on hand before starting the installation procedure.

Action 3: Prepare the Area

  1. Clean the roof and gutters of any debris.
  2. Examine the roof for any damage that might require repair before gutter installation.

Step 4: Install the Gutter Hangers

  1. Mark locations for the hangers, guaranteeing they are spaced about 24 inches apart.
  2. Connect the wall mounts according to your measurements.

Step 5: Cut and Fit Gutters

  1. Cut the Gutter Replacement lengths to fit in between the hangers.
  2. Use a level to ensure that the gutters slope toward the downspouts (about 1 inch for every 10 feet).

Action 6: Secure the Gutters

  1. Connect the gutters to the wall mounts using a drill.
  2. Seal joints and corners with a Quality Guttering sealant to avoid leaks.

Action 7: Install Downspouts

  1. Attach downspouts at the designated points, ensuring they direct water far from the structure.
  2. Protect with brackets and seal as required.

Step 8: Test the System

  1. Run water through the gutters utilizing a hose pipe to look for any leakages or obstructions.
  2. Make any needed modifications to make sure proper flow.

Maintenance Tips

To ensure durability and functionality, regular maintenance is essential. Here are some ideas:

  • Clean gutters at least two times a year, ideally in spring and fall.
  • Examine for any rust, damage, or drooping and repair as needed.
  • Check downspouts for clogs and ensure they are directing water away from the structure.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How often should I clean my gutters?

  • It's usually advised to clean them at least twice a year, but more often in locations with heavy foliage.

2. Do I need a professional for installation?

  • While DIY installation is possible, hiring a professional makes sure proper positioning and less problems down the line.

3. What occurs if I do not install gutters?

  • Without gutters, rainwater can harm the structure, walls, and landscaping, resulting in pricey repairs.

4. Can I use the exact same gutters for my house if I include an extension?

  • It's essential to assess the drainage needs of the extension. You might require to add more guttering to accommodate the increased roof area.

5. What maintenance tools do I need?

  • A ladder, gloves, a scoop, and a garden pipe will help you tidy and keep gutters successfully.
